docs/sts/README.md
Following are advantages for using temporary credentials: - Eliminates the need to embed long-term credentials with an application. - Eliminates the need to provide access to buckets and objects without having to define static credentials.

docs/sts/casdoor.md
Casdoor is a UI-first centralized authentication / Single-Sign-On (SSO) platform supporting OAuth 2.0, OIDC and SAML, integrated with Casbin RBAC and ABAC permission management. This document covers configuring Casdoor identity provider support with MinIO. ## Prerequisites Configure and install casdoor server by following [Casdoor Server Installation](https://casdoor.org/docs/basic/server-installation).
